langfuse 监控大模型

该文章已生成可运行项目,

前言

你可以用 Together.ai 提供的 免费 API(支持 Llama2/Mistral)进行推理,并用 Langfuse 记录请求日志。

1.先申请 Together.ai 免费 API Key

打开 Together.ai 官网
注册账户
获取 API Key

2.langfuse 配置

首先注册账号。
添加组织
在这里插入图片描述
组织下添加项目
在这里插入图片描述
添加成员,然后点击下一步(next)
在这里插入图片描述
创建项目
在这里插入图片描述
创建成功后,会显示一些信息,记下这页的信息,下文会用到。
在这里插入图片描述

2. 配置环境变量

export LANGFUSE_SECRET_KEY="sk-lf-81b933f9-ec4c-4bb6-8786-95a651b7a5e5"
export LANGFUSE_PUBLIC_KEY="pk-lf-142eb99c-e809-4ffc-bdcf-527ed6c993d5"
#EU region
export LANGFUSE_HOST="https://langfuse.bj.office.openbayes.com"
export ANTHROPIC_API_KEY="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"
export TOGETHER_API_KEY="e3cd30fb798884e2ad0e49730f18f1790448a875de29a303d993fde33004e1eb"

3.安装依赖

pip install langfuse

4.代码:使用 Together.ai 并监控请求

import os
import requests
from langfuse.decorators import observe
import argparse

# 获取 API Key
TOGETHER_API_KEY = os.getenv("TOGETHER_API_KEY")
LANGFUSE_HOST = os.getenv("LANGFUSE_HOST")
LANGFUSE_PUBLIC_KEY = os.getenv("LANGFUSE_PUBLIC_KEY")
LANGFUSE_SECRET_KEY = os.getenv(
本文章已经生成可运行项目
评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

时空无限

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值